Settlers Desecrate Al-Aqsa, Perform Talmudic Rituals In Its Courtyards

Dozens of Israeli settlers stormed the blessed Al-Aqsa Mosque this Monday morning through the Mughrabi Gate, under tight protection from Israeli enemy police.

According to the Palestinian Safa news agency, the Islamic Endowments Department in occupied Jerusalem reported that dozens of settlers broke into Al-Aqsa, roamed its courtyards, and performed Talmudic rituals and prayers in its eastern area.

Enemy forces imposed severe restrictions on Palestinian worshippers entering Al-Aqsa Mosque, detaining their identification cards at its outer gates.

Calls from Jerusalem continue to intensify for increased presence and worship at Al-Aqsa Mosque, emphasizing the need to keep it thriving to thwart the plans of the enemy and its settlers.

They stressed the importance of a strong turnout at Al-Aqsa to perform prayers there, considering it a practical step to counter the enemy’s measures and break its attempts to isolate the mosque from its popular and religious surroundings.
